Pulau Besar

Fisheries Prohibited Areas

Information

  • State
    Malacca
  • Organization
    Department of Fisheries
  • Governance Type
    Type A - Governance by government
  • IUCN Category
    IV
  • Status
    Gazettement
  • Area Gazetted
    2,054.500 Ha
  • Area Calculated
    2,054.500
  • Total Area
    2,054.500 Ha
QR Code
Scan QR code for mobile experience
Maritime waters within 1nm from the most outermost points of the island of Pulau Besar, Melaka as measured at low water mark. Gazetted under the Fisheries Act 1985 (Fisheries (Prohibited Areas) (Amendment) Regulations 1998).
